Description

The Charlotte Area Transit System (CATS) Bus Operations Division (BOD) anticipates soliciting for hybrid bus repairs and maintenance services. This would be for a multi-year contract that includes, but is not limited to, inspections, diagnostics, troubleshooting, component repair or replacement, and system testing.

Anticipated posting date: 2026-04-01

Requirements

Insurance Requirements
The City requires the awarded vendor(s) to obtain and maintain the following insurance coverage types:Automobile-For automobile operations liabilityGeneral Liability-For bodily injury or property damage, arising from products, premises, completed work, personal & advertising injuryWorkers Compensation-For lost wages and medical expenses of injured workers

Estimated Total Value
The total project value is anticipated to be:$1,000,000 -4,999,999

Contract Term
The term of the project is anticipated to be:Multi-Year
